Perezoso can either mean sloth (the animal) or lazy (a person).
Perezosa and its synonym, flojo, mean lazy.perezosa is an adjetive for a lazy person

Lazy in spanish is perezoso for a male and perezosa for a female.
(Yo) soy perezoso! ('perezosa' for females)
-ing is not usual at the end of Spanish words. The Spanish word for 'thing' is 'cosa', with which e.g 'hermosa' (feminine form of 'beautiful') rhymes, also 'famosa' (feminine 'famous'), 'prosa' (prose), 'perezosa' (feminine 'lazy'), etc.
